Hades carries off Persephone, detail of Red-figure Volute Krater, c380 BC. By the Iliupersis Painter Ornate Apulian style, held at British Museum. Red-figure vase painting is one of the most important styles of figural Greek vase painting. It developed in Athens around 530 B.C. and remained in use until the late 3rd century B.C.
